Fan controllers come in a variety of different forms, and are available to address many different specifications. Typically used in environments where mechanical or electrical parts can become overheated, fan controllers can be used to carefully monitor system temperatures, and adjust them to ensure that they remain within a safe operating range. Common applications for fan controllers include computer systems (particularly for gaming setups or where a large amount of CPU processing will be likely to take place), as well as industrial and even agricultural environments, such as within greenhouses.
